Top Foodservice Distributor In 02132 | Reviews & Ratings | vimarsana.com

Foodservice distributor in 02132 in United states - 02132 / Foodservice-distributor near Suffolk

Foodservice distributor in 02132 in United states - 02132 / Foodservice-distributor near Suffolk

Foodservice distributor in 02132 in United states - 02132 / Foodservice-distributor near Suffolk